- [ ] As part of retiring the old homegrown queue (internally called Bucketline) in favor of Relayforge, generate the new broker credentials during the ceremony. Please double-check that both custodians are present and that the Hartquay ops lead has unlocked the credential safe first. Do not skip the witness signatures. When all three signatures are collected, enter the recovery passphrase just below.

recovery phrase for yahap-faduf: sorion-kasath-briath-gorius-ulaael-zorvan-aldiel-quenwyn-casdor-framir-julwyn-novvan-zorox

Re: locker access flow in `UnlockSession.kt` — mostly looks good, but the retry loop around the latch solenoid is too aggressive for the Tumblebay hardware. If the door jams, we'll hammer it every 200ms and drain the battery pack. Let's discuss at the weekly sync whether to move these into remote config. For reference, the timing constants I'm proposing are below.

constants for yaduf-fahag:
BUDGETS = {
    "kelix": 528,
    "briwyn": 734,
}

### Retrying failed exports

If an export job from Crateline's Ledgerport service flakes out, just hit the retry endpoint with the original job token — the backend dedupes, so double-firing is safe. Retries are capped at five per hour per tenant, which keeps the queue honest. Each retry call must authenticate against the internal Ledgerport gateway using the key shown below.

service key, fafof-yagug: qvz3-94e

Quick heads-up on Pinwheel UI versioning: we cut a minor release every sprint, and anything touching component props needs a changeset file in the PR. No changeset, no merge — the bot will nag you. Majors are rare and go through the design council first. The full policy, with examples of what counts as breaking, lives on the internal page below.

wiki page, bahip-yahip: https://grafana.qirvanlabs.corp/browse/display/projects/cc3a1b9dbfc9

14:22 — DiffScope began truncating renders on files over 80 MB after the chunking change shipped. Rollback completed by 14:41; no data loss. The chunk index was off by one on the final segment. Fix is in review with added large-file tests. The affected build is identified by the token below.

build token for tawif-bahip: htk31_68bba16e1afabfef4ecc69408c06f16